Nevada apostille coordination typically starts at $99 per document plus the mandatory $20 Nevada Secretary of State fee. Lake Mead Mobile Notary provides document intake, apostille request preparation, and courier coordination to submit your documents to the state office and return completed apostilles to you. Mobile notarization and shipping upgrades are added only when needed.
Note: The apostille certificate itself is issued exclusively by the Nevada Secretary of State. Mobile notaries cannot issue apostilles—we provide preparation and submission coordination to help ensure proper processing and faster approval.

The Nevada Secretary of State charges a base authentication fee per document and offers several expedited processing speeds. These government fees are separate from any professional coordination, notarization, or courier costs you choose.
| Processing Speed (Nevada SOS) | What It Means | Approximate State Fee* | When It’s Typically Used |
|---|---|---|---|
| Standard processing | Routine queue; several business days once received | $20 per document | Flexible timelines, low‑stakes matters |
| 24‑hour rush | Processed within one business day after receipt | ~$75+ per document (base fee plus rush) | Travel, school, or work dates approaching soon |
| Same‑day / 4‑hour tiers | Completed on the same business day if submitted early | ~$150–$250+ per document | Closings, consulate appointments, last‑minute changes |
| 1–2‑hour emergency handling | Highest‑priority queue where available | ~$300–$500+ per document | Critical court, medical, or funding deadlines |
*Exact state fees change over time and depend on official Nevada Secretary of State schedules. Your written quote will always reflect the current published rates for the speed you select.
